Hi:
Weather still bad at my place, it was sunny but with clouds and windy, it even rained a few times.
Had the chance to use the Solarmax 90-DS, the 102mm f/7 Stellarvue with a Daystar ha filter working at f/28 and the 102mm f/9 Meade with a CaK mod from a PST.
Thanks for looking and have a nice sunny weekend.
